Although awareness of the importance of male hormonal balance is lower than for females, a fair number of men have low levels of testosterone and they have osteoporosis and osteopenia, and have more fractures, especially with age. Only recently have docs been prescribing supplemental testosterone along with increased vitamin D and calcium for these men. Hopefully it will help those with family histories of bc avoid bc as well.
